TitleRecording of a performance by Ray Cope, Bob Etheridge, Dick Hamilton, Graham Langley, Charles Parker, Bill Shreeve, Joan [?Thomas], Mike Turner, at the Grey Cock Folk Club.
LevelFile
Date04 November [1972; 1973]
DescriptionA variety of folk songs and music.
